首页|基于历史坡面位移监测数据的滑坡变形预测

根据最优加权组合理论,结合多个适应不同曲线特征的数学模型,建立最优加权组合模型用于滑坡变形的预测。基于实际滑坡监测数据分析,对加权组合模型及单一模型在数据拟合精度及预测精度方面进行了分析比较。拟合数据的结果表明,加权组合模型的拟合精度最高,预测值与实际值比较吻合,因此加权组合模型可提高滑坡变形临近时段的预测精度,预测数据可用于滑坡的临滑预警。
Landslide Deformation Prediction Based on Historical Slope Displacement Monitoring Data
According to the optimal weighted combination theory and considering several mathematical models adapted to different curve characteristics,the optimal weighted combination model is established to predict landslide deformation.Based on the analysis of actual landslide monitoring data,the data fitting accuracy and prediction accu-racy of single model and combined model are analyzed and compared.According to the residual of fitting data,the fitting accuracy of optimum weighted combined model is the highest in any single model,and the predicted value is in good agreement with the actual value.Therefore,the weighted combination model can improve the prediction ac-curacy of landslide deformation in the near period,and the prediction data can be used for landslide impending warning.
